The Grothendieck ring of the structure group of the geometric Frobenius morphism

Abstract:

The geometric Frobenius morphism on smooth varieties is an fppf-fiber bundle. We study representations of the structure group scheme. In particular, we describe irreducible representations and compute its Grothendieck ring of finite dimensional representations.
